Dear team, I am using DeepSpeed's pipeline engine to train models. I would be very grateful if you could answer this question for me.
I wonder why DeepSpeed loads a micro-batch in the last stage at here? I understand that we should load a micro-batch before executing the forward part of the first stage, while I cannot understand the reason for loading a micro-batch in the last stage.
